FYI for anyone that still needs to do their EQIP:
Do not have a gap in employment history eg empoyment1 1/2018-12/2018, employment2 1/2019-present. (quit on the last day of the month, started new job 1st day of the next)
Security POC will reject the EQIP and you will have to go through all of the EQIP and resubmit. :mad:

Pro tip - Just finished my first week at the academy . . . Especially if you bring your car to OKC, stay at the Marriott and by the end of 4 months you'll have enough points for a few weeks in a hotel at your facility if you make it through. It's 10 minutes drive from the academy, you get breakfast every morning and dinners a few nights a week and they have a full kitchen and everything you need. You won't be excluded from study groups as long as you socialize with your classmates.
